How does Alchemy bill me for my usage?

Alchemy uses incremental billing to make payments simple and predictable. You’re billed automatically as your usage accumulates to certain predefined thresholds and at the end of the month you will be billed the remainder.

You’ll be charged when your usage reaches these intervals:

$50 → $100 → $200 → $500 → $1,000 → $1,500 → $2,000 → $3,000

As you make successful payments, your billing threshold will increase automatically to the next level. This means your account will be charged less frequently, but for higher amounts each time.

New users start at the lowest threshold ($50) and gradually move up the ladder as they establish a payment history with Alchemy.

As an example, my first month I use a total of $200 in Alchemy products. Since I am a new user, I will get a bill for $50 then $100. At the end of the month I will get a final bill for the $50 remainder of my $200 usage.

Next month, I will start at the $100 increment since I have built a history of successful payments. If the next month I use a total of $1000. I will be billed $100 then $200 then $500 and finally $200 at the end of the month.

The third month I will start at the $500 increment.

This system helps ensure smooth billing, reduces payment interruptions, and builds trust over time.
